Gold Surges Amid Geopolitical Turmoil Following U.S. Intervention in Venezuela

Gold prices soared more than 2% on Monday as investors flocked to safe-haven assets following a dramatic U.S. military operation in Venezuela. The capture of President Nicolas Maduro and his subsequent extradition to the United States marked the most direct American intervention in the country in decades, sending shockwaves through global markets.

Spot Gold traded at $4,432.12 per ounce, while U.S. gold futures for March delivery rose 2.7% to $4,444.30. Silver outperformed, jumping nearly 5%, with platinum and palladium also posting gains. The rally extended gold's 2025 surge to over 60%, briefly pushing prices to a record $4,549.71 before profit-taking emerged.

Venezuela's substantial gold reserves—161 metric tons worth approximately $22 billion at current prices—added fuel to the geopolitical tensions. President Trump's declaration of requiring 'total access' to Venezuelan resources, including its oil reserves, heightened market uncertainty.
